The average salary for an apprentice early years practitioner in Oxford is £22,360 per year, typically ranging from £19,760 per year to £26,000 per year depending on experience, phase and school type.
Oxford pays apprentice early years practitioners around 4% above the UK average thanks to London-area weighting on NJC or nursery-set scale.

Apprentice Early Years Practitioners in Oxford typically increase pay by moving up NJC or nursery-set scale, taking on TLR or leadership responsibility, gaining specialist qualifications.
Nationally the average is £21,500 per year. In Oxford it's £22,360 per year — a premium of £860 per year versus the UK average.
